Event Details
Experience a morning of biodiversity discovery with Eastern Riverina Landcare Group at Tootool Wetlands, a 20-hectare reserve celebrated for its vibrant wildlife. This free, hands-on event welcomes families, nature lovers, and anyone eager to connect with Riverina’s natural treasures.
What’s On
Visit stations around the lagoon:
-
Discover how to use iNaturalist with friendly help from volunteers.
-
Meet bird experts and spot woodland and wetland species.
-
Listen for frog calls, meet real lizards, and chat with specialists about local frogs, lizards, and turtles.
